Hi, so for certain albums that I listen to, when I run the command .abt to see the amount of listens I have for each track, they just don't correctly display the right amount of scrobbles. For example, in the screenshot above, I've scrobbled multiple songs on that album more times than it says that I have. Any help? (I've tried doing .u, .u full)

It's probably because the track titles were changed after release to include the featured artist, I'm not sure if that album track list will update eventually or not, you can see the play counts for them by doing .at Kendrick Lamar or by editing the scrobbles to match what are on that list.
